我正在ASP.NET WebForm(使用.NET Framework 3.5)应用程序中实现OpenID + OAuth,可在网上找到示例
https://groups.google.com/forum/?fromgroups=#!topic/dotnetopenid/xQYkE6sUZYU
但是我缺少DotNetOpenAuth.ApplicationBlock命名空间,我在项目中包括了这些库:
DotNetOpenAuth.dll
DotNetOpenAuth.OAuth2.dll
DotNetOpenAuth.OAuth2.Client.dll
有人可以告诉我我做错了什么吗?
最佳答案
ApplicationBlock并非以二进制形式分发,因为它打算将相关源代码复制+粘贴到您的项目中。您可以从SourceForge上的样本分发中获取ApplicationBlock项目。
关于c# - OpenID + OAuth中缺少DotNetOpenAuth.ApplicationBlock,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/12433490/